Output e63a4c6fab07e24b917a4bde254934de5d0edaac1ffe9798d9b4eb3efb16406f:5

value
60000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17589e2c20237f7ca2854fc99e4b6dd503c43e62 OP_EQUAL
address
33pTdETHAFTXZ4HoXyXDik5wvHBeuMQVsA
transaction
e63a4c6fab07e24b917a4bde254934de5d0edaac1ffe9798d9b4eb3efb16406f
spent
true